Field Trips
Thank you for your interest in a field trip at the Children's Museum at La Habra! Our exhibits and tours are designed to be an enriching, standards-aligned experience for you and your little learners.
We offer two categories of tours: Basic tours and Discovery tours. Both tours are 90 minutes long and include a personal museum tour guide.
Basic tours consist of 90 minutes in our museum galleries only. Discovery tours come in several different themes, with 60 minutes in select museum galleries AND a 30 minute hands-on activity.
Advance reservations are required for groups of 15 or more children.

Basic Tours
- $8 per person ($10 per person for Monday tours)
- Tours last 90 minutes (there is a 5-minute orientation).
- A trained tour guide will lead your group through the Museum galleries.
- Please arrive 15 minutes before scheduled time. Late arrivals will miss part of their tour.
- It is expected that your chaperones will actively participate with the students during your visit.
- Re-entry is not allowed except for bathroom breaks and Gift Shop visits.
Discovery Tours
- $10 - $12 per person
- Discovery Tours are STEM-themed museum experiences that align with specific core standards. Each tour consists of a 60-minute guided tour through museum galleries, then concludes with a grade-appropriate, 30-minute hands-on activity.

Group Tour Guidelines
- Reservations must be made at least two (2) weeks in advance.
- Minimum number of people per time slot: 15 (includes children, adults and strollers).
- Maximum number of people per time slot: 35 (includes children, adults and strollers.
- If your group exceeds 35, you must make an advanced reservation for an additional tour time.
- A Waiver of Release & Liability form (PDF) must be filled out for EVERY child prior to field trip. Spanish liability form (PDF).
- Group discount only applies to pre-scheduled guided tours.
- Tours are available Monday through Friday, between 9:30 am and 11:30 am.
- Your reservation is guaranteed with a confirmation letter or email.

- Do you offer additional activities?
-
We offer 2 fun STEM-related Tour Add-Ons. Each activity is 30 minutes and is led by a museum staff member. Tour Add-Ons are fun and educational activities that connect with any one of our tour themes, and take place before or after your tour.
- Animal Track Mold Making: Let’s play animal detective! Wildlife can be elusive, but we still learn a lot from the marks they leave behind. Students will play the “Whose Foot?” game, then make their own animal track with Model Magic to take home. $5/student.
- Mobile Museum: Our Mobile Museum is a STEAM-based, portable learning experience. Using our Rig a Ma Jig engineering set, ramp wall, puppet theater, sensory table, and other elements, students will be able to flex their creativity, problem solving, and social-emotional skills. $3/student.
